特性比較

Property AISI SAE 8620 Steel Properties, Chemical Composition, Equivalent, Heat Treatment SAE AISI 4130 Chromoly Steel, Alloy Material Properties, Chemical Composition
基本金属 Steel Steel
引張強度 633.0 MPa 670.0 MPa
降伏強度 357.0 MPa 435.0 MPa
伸び 26.3 % 25.5 %
硬度(ブリネル) 183.0 HB 197.0 HB
